Lost Keys

Before the 1990s, losing your car keys was an annoyance that was not a major inconvenience. You could replace them at any hardware store, locksmith store, or dealer, and it was fairly affordable to do this. Today, your automobile's high-tech key fob is capable of doing more than just unlock and start your car with ease, and that added convenience comes at a price and that's more expensive replacements.

The key fob features a security chip embedded in it that sends a unique code to the car's system to enable you how to program mazda 3 key with only one key open and start the engine. The key fob is also able to control other features such as opening your windows in the hottest parking space and summoning the car to you, allowing you to reverse out of a tight spot (a feature that is available on certain Genesis GV60 sedans and Hyundai Sonata sedans).

Transponder Chips

You'll need to replace it if the key fob is equipped with a transponder that is built into the head of the metal L-shaped key. The chips are unique in identification number that allows your vehicle to turn on the engine.

When you insert your key and then turn it to ON, the antenna ring sends out an impulsive radio frequency energy that reaches the transponder chip in the metal key. The chip responds by sending a code to the antenna ring. This tells the car that the key is legitimate.

Most Mazdas have a transponder chip with an evolving code that changes every time you turn it. This means that your key will not function with your vehicle until you have a copy with the exact same code in the ignition.
